What’s in Creamy Spinach Tomato Tortellini?
Tortellini: The star of the show! I recommend using fresh tortellini for the best texture, but frozen works well too. Cheese or spinach-filled tortellini would be perfect for this dish.
Spinach: Fresh spinach lends a beautiful color and loads of nutrients. If you’re in a hurry, you can use frozen spinach—just be sure to thaw and drain it well.
Cherry Tomatoes: These little gems add sweetness and a burst of flavor. I love using halved cherry tomatoes for that juicy pop in every bite.
Garlic: Because every great dish deserves a little garlic! Fresh minced garlic adds an aromatic punch that enhances the creaminess of the sauce.
Heavy Cream: This is what gives the dish its creamy goodness. You could substitute half-and-half if you want a lighter version, but let’s be honest, the heavy cream is where it’s at!
Parmesan Cheese: A sprinkle of fresh grated Parmesan on top is like the cherry on top of this creamy dream. It adds richness and a wonderful nutty flavor.
Italian Seasoning: This blend of herbs—think basil, thyme, and oregano—adds depth to the sauce. It’s perfect for bringing all the flavors together.

Ingredients List
– 9 oz fresh or frozen tortellini (serves 4)
– 2 cups fresh spinach, chopped
– 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 cup heavy cream
– ½ cup grated Parmesan cheese
– 1 tsp Italian seasoning
– Salt and pepper to taste
– Olive oil for cooking
How to Make Creamy Spinach Tomato Tortellini?
1. Cook the tortellini according to package instructions. Drain and set aside.
2. In a large skillet, heat a tablespoon of olive oil over medium heat.
3. Add the minced garlic and sauté for about 30 seconds until fragrant—just be careful not to burn it!
4. Toss in the halved cherry tomatoes and cook for about 3-4 minutes until they start to soften.
5. Add the fresh spinach and cook until wilted, about another 2 minutes.
6. Pour in the heavy cream and stir in the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per. Let it simmer for about 2-3 minutes, allowing it to thicken slightly.
7. Add the cooked tortellini and Parmesan cheese to the sauce. Give it a good stir until everything is well combined and heated through.
8. Serve hot, garnished with additional Parmesan and a sprinkle of extra Italian seasoning if desired.
Delicious Tips and Variations to Consider
Let’s make this fun and a bit more personal! Here are a few tweaks and tips I adore:
– You can easily add protein to this dish—grilled chicken, shrimp, or even some crispy bacon would work beautifully.
– For a little extra zing, sprinkle in some red pepper flakes when sautéing the garlic for a spicy kick.
– If you’re into a lighter sauce, switch out the heavy cream for Greek yogurt for that lovely creaminess without all the calories.
– Don’t forget to personalize your toppings! A squeeze of lemon or some fresh basil can take this dish to an entirely new level.
